There is a meeting being held on Tuesday, October 8 that we all need to attend. This is our chance to make sure our voice is heard. DR will be there and all of you who can make it should be too. Below is the information:

Tuesday, Oct 8 - 7pm-9pm
Paradise Valley Community Center, 17402 N. 40th, Phoenix (40th & Bell)


The Agua Fria National Monument Plan & Bradshaw Foothills-Harquahala Management Plan Revision Scoping Meeting will be held at the Paradise Valley Community Center, 17402 North 40th, Phoenix, 7-9 p.m. The BLM is hosting ten scoping meetings to provide the public an opportunity to learn more about the resource management planning process underway for the Agua Fria National Monument and the Bradshaw Foothills-Harquahala area. The public is invited to provide relevant questions and issues regarding possible environmental and social effects of different management alternatives for the federal lands within the two planning areas. The issues raised at these meetings and those issues provided to the BLM during the comment period, which closes November 15, 2002, will be evaluated in an environmental impact statement (EIS) for the proposed Agua Fria National Monument Management Plan and Bradshaw Foothills-Harquahala Plan Revision.

The first workshop for the land planning for the BLM has been scheduled. We need to have attendance at this!!

It is Saturday, December 14th from 9am - 12:30pm at the LaQuinta at 2510 W Greenway, Phoenix.

Here is the event description: These workshops have been devised to explain the process of route designation to interested publics, groups and concerned communities. Our plan is to present the "route analysis process" with a goal of all participants leaving the workshop with a good understanding of the analysis, the designation process and resource issues that must be dealt with through various management opportunities. Citizens and interested groups will review the routes and develop ideas about travel and transportation plan for both plans. All of this work will be wrapped into the development of alternatives.

Red shirts distinguish the difference between the greenies. Red shirts represent OHV users. Not sure how that ever came about or who determined red, but...

We bought some cheap plain old red t-shirts at Walmart for $5.
